Chain Driven belts are driven with a cross rod which connects the chain strands by either passing through or under the wire mesh fabric.The density of wire mesh fabric is choosen according to size of the product conveyed on the belt.Chain driven belt characterics: positive drive, smooth running, little pressure on wire mesh fabric, from minus 55 degrees to 1150 degrees, side guard and flight available, material: carbon steel, galvansized steel, stainless steel, weathering steel, high temperature steel , usually used in baking oven, quenching tank, washing machine, fryer, freezer etc.SMCC roller chain is one of the most widely used and welcome products in the market. Its continuous innovative development is suitable to be the solutions for many conditions, standard roller chains, motorcycle driving chain, O-ring motorcycle chain, high strength roller chain, conveyor chains, agricultural driving chain, galvanized chain, nickel-plated chain, lubrication-free chain and oilfield chain etc.The stainless steel food converyor mesh belt is also called the trapezoidal mesh belt, this belt is usually gear transmission belt, has the advantages of good air permeability, tensile force uniform, fine workmanship, this belt has good stability, flexible rolling, high temperature resistance, pressure resistance, corrosion resistance, long service life. Chain driven conveyor belt is driven with a cross rod which connects the chain strands by either passing though or under the mesh fabric. The density of the fabric is chosen according to the size of product conveyed on the belt.Chain driven conveyor belt is driven by sprockets, so the bending phenomenon is not occur. Various chains could be available after adjust the belt pitch. And it is easy to attach the side guard and stopper in combination with chain and cross rod. PRODUCTSOur SMCC chain was produced by machinery processing from raw materials to finished products and a full set of quality testing equipment.
